Decoding the Feline Anatomy: Why Cats "Have" Eyebrows

The most common question about these expressive pets is whether cats actually possess eyebrows. The answer lies in feline anatomy, which reveals that the "raised eyebrow" look is a clever illusion, a combination of specialized whiskers, facial muscles, and unique fur patterns.

Superciliary Whiskers vs. True Eyebrows

Unlike humans, cats do not have a ridge of hair specifically called an eyebrow. What we perceive as eyebrows are actually superciliary whiskers. These are long, thick hairs located above the eyes that function as part of the cat's sensory system. They are a type of vibrissae, which are highly sensitive hairs that help the cat navigate, detect air currents, and sense the proximity of objects.

When a cat moves its facial muscles—often to focus its gaze, show curiosity, or react to a sound—these superciliary whiskers and the surrounding skin can move, creating the illusion of a furrowed or raised brow. This movement, combined with natural variations in fur pigmentation or natural markings (like Sam's patches), results in the iconic expressive look.

Feline Facial Expressions and Communication

The raised eyebrow is a key component in feline body language and feline communication. Researchers have identified over 200 different cat facial expressions. The subtle movements around the eye area are crucial for understanding a cat's emotional state, a concept formalized in veterinary science through the Feline Grimace Scale (FGS).

The FGS is a validated tool for acute pain assessment in cats, based entirely on changes in five key facial features or Action Units (AUs):

  1. Ear Position: Ears facing forward (relaxed) vs. flattened/rotated outward (pain/fear).
  2. Eye Expression (Orbital Tightening): Eyes open wide (relaxed/curious) vs. squinted/closed (pain/discomfort).
  3. Muzzle Tension: Muzzle rounded (relaxed) vs. tense and elliptical (pain).
  4. Whisker Position: Whiskers loose and curved (relaxed) vs. straight and pulled forward or back (anxiety/pain).
  5. Head Position: Head above the shoulder line (relaxed) vs. head below the shoulder line or tilted (pain/sickness).

The movement that creates the "raised eyebrow" look is often tied to the ear and whisker positions, indicating a state of heightened curiosity, alertness, or even mild anxiety. A cat with a slightly raised brow and forward-facing ears is likely intensely focused on something interesting in its environment.

The Psychological Impact of Anthropomorphism

The enduring popularity of the cat with a raised eyebrow speaks volumes about anthropomorphism—the human tendency to attribute human traits or emotions to non-human entities. We project human emotions like skepticism, judgment, or surprise onto these feline expressive features. This psychological connection is what drives the viral success of cats like Sam.

The raised eyebrow provides an instant, relatable narrative. When we see a cat with this look, we instantly imagine a witty internal monologue, which fuels the creation of memes and social media commentary. This relatability is what makes the content so shareable and what keeps these felines relevant long after their initial viral spike.
